Studying Resident Trends and Rules
Exactly how can you guarantee your external painting choices resonate with the community? Begin by researching regional patterns. Go to close-by businesses and observe their color pattern.
Keep in mind of what's prominent and what feels out of place. This'll help you align your options with area visual appeals.
Next, check neighborhood laws. Numerous towns have standards on outside shades, especially in historical areas. You don't want to hang out and money on a combination that isn't compliant.
Involve with regional local business owner or community groups to gather insights. They can supply valuable feedback on what shades are favored.
Tips for Integrating With the Surrounding Atmosphere
To develop a natural look that mixes flawlessly with your environments, take into consideration the native environment and architectural styles nearby. Begin by observing the shades of nearby buildings and landscapes. Earthy tones like greens, browns, and soft grays usually work well in natural settings.
If your building is near dynamic metropolitan areas, you might pick bolder tones that show the local power.
Next, think about the architectural design of your building. Traditional designs may benefit from traditional colors, while contemporary designs can welcome modern schemes.
Check your color selections with samples on the wall surface to see exactly how they engage with the light and environment.
Finally, bear in mind any kind of regional guidelines or community aesthetics to ensure your option improves, instead of clashes with, the surroundings.
